Transaction 8651b54b6c8ac7173aac23ea016636e1d83eb37ceccb043ac533d1695320cb02
1 Input
1 Output
-
8651b54b6c8ac7173aac23ea016636e1d83eb37ceccb043ac533d1695320cb02:0
- value
- 23727869
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a41599014041f0756f10bafb5bb150ec5bfc31b OP_EQUALVERIFY OP_CHECKSIG
- address
- 13PpraMdWGAZW2KktbjFgBZDcZYPR33KgA